The effects of a rodent infestation on a property can be devastating, frequently just becoming apparent after considerable damage has actually occurred. Due to their continually growing teeth, rodents are obliged to gnaw on difficult materials, which can lead to extreme problems in homes and workplaces, especially in areas like Woden. This behaviour often leads to damage to vital systems, consisting of electrical cables and network wires, triggering periodic power outages, fires, and other hazards. Rodent control experts in Woden commonly experience circuitry that has been stripped bare by rodents, highlighting the immediate need for efficient bug management. In addition, rodents likewise harm insulation and timber structures, which can wear down a structure's energy performance and compromise its stability gradually, posturing long-term dangers to residents and the home itself.

Early detection is the most powerful tool readily available to property owners who wish to prevent the high expenses of repairs and decontamination. Many occupants of the Woden Valley first become aware of a concern when they hear the unique sound of scuttling or scratching in the ceiling during the quiet hours of the night. Because rodents are primarily nighttime they are most active while the household is asleep. Other physical indications consist of the discovery of small dark droppings in the back of cooking area cupboards or near the hot water service where it is warm and secluded. You may likewise observe oily rub marks along the skirting boards where rats have consistently travelled. If these signs are neglected a small group of rodents can rapidly grow into a massive nest due to their extremely quick breeding cycles.
The modern method to handling these insects has actually moved far beyond basic traps and relies on a procedure called integrated insect management. This strategy begins with a thorough audit of the property to determine exactly how the rodents are getting. Mice can squeeze through a gap no wider than a pencil while rats only require an area the size of a coin to go into. Professional Woden Rodent Control includes identifying these vulnerabilities such as spaces around pipework or loose roof capping and sealing them with resilient products like steel mesh or specialised sealants. This physical proofing is the only way to make sure a long term service since it prevents new pests from moving in as soon as the present ones have been removed.
